Is there any items in the marketplace that use the material? Are any branches or police units already having pieces of gear made with it and if so who are their suppliers?
Since the black and white urban camo is not an offical military adopted color pattern many mills are probally not looking to run batches of it since they have no one beating down their door for it for military contracts today.
